Company Description
Audiolife is an online music marketing and merchandising platform that enables artists to sell digital and physical merchandise.
Audiolife, a division of Inhance Media, is a Web 2.0 technology company founded in 2005 by a group of young, entrepreneurial Internet and music enthusiasts. Based in Los Angeles, Calif., the company is responsible for the research, design and development of a comprehensive direct-to-fan (D2F) e-commerce platform. This technology empowers independent artists and music labels to build fan communities using social media and sell digital and physical merchandise, such as digital downloads, ringtones, CDs and promotional items, to them. Audiolifeâ€s technology platform is an engine driving the D2F business model popular among independent musicians and music labels, music marketing professionals, promoters and others in the music industry. The Audiolife e-commerce model encourages artists to control the design, distribution and marketing of their music while creating a direct relationship with their fans through unique digital and physical product offerings. It bypasses the traditional music industry model, capitalizing on Web innovations to put the power of promotion and profits back into the hands of artists. The goal of Audiolifeâ€s D2F technology is to give artists an opportunity to generate streamlined revenue without incurring thousands of dollars in up-front costs. Audiolife has designed an e-commerce platform that is user-friendly and relevant to the changing dynamics of consumer behavior. In addition, Audiolife provides resources to its members to support a virtual storefront with back-end manufacturing and distribution capabilities. The Audiolife technology is available directly to artists via www.audiolife.com or through channel distribution partners, including ReverbNation. How It Works • Artists log onto Audiolife.com to create a free membership profile – or use any of the portals powered by Audiolife technology, such as the Reverb Store from ReverbNation. • Members can use Audiolifeâ€s extensive library of images and tools to design merchandise or upload their own designs to create products for virtual storefronts. Products sold through the virtual storefront can include merchandise such as CDs, T-shirts, digital downloads and ringtones. • Artists then post the Audiolife virtual storefront on any social networking profiles, band Web sites or blogs. They make money when fans purchase these products. Artists also can buy promo items in bulk through their Audiolife e-commerce platform to sell at live shows or on tour.
